---
"@solidjs/web": patch
---

An awaited `renderToStream(...)` result now freezes the request's response head at completion — the render commits `event.response` right before its final dispose — so `httpStatus`/`httpHeader` declarations survive into `createSSRResponse(html, event)`, which sees the already-committed stub and passes it through. Previously the thenable disposed the render owner before resolving, while the head was still open, so every scope-tied declaration's cleanup retracted it: a page calling `httpStatus(404)` rendered through `await renderToStream(...)` came back as a 200 and its `httpHeader` writes vanished. The piped forms are unchanged (they already froze at shell flush), and so are the retraction semantics themselves — a scope disposed mid-render, such as an errored boundary that recovered, still retracts its declarations. Integrations no longer need to commit the stub from `onCompleteAll` to work around this.

//
// Head-freeze point: completion. The pipe paths freeze the request's
// response head when the shell reaches the sink (`createSSRResponse`
// commits the stub on the first write, before the final dispose runs).
// This path has no shell flush — the whole document resolves at once,
// and the consumer derives the head from the SAME stub afterwards
// (`createSSRResponse`'s string path) — so the render commits the stub
// itself, immediately before disposing the render owner. Without that,
// the final dispose would run every `httpStatus`/`httpHeader` cleanup
// against a still-open head and retract the declarations before the
// consumer ever saw the HTML (a page's `httpStatus(404)` came back 200).
// Retraction semantics are untouched: a scope disposed mid-render (an
// errored, recovered boundary) still retracts, because the head is
// still open then. Consumers see an already-committed stub, which
// `createSSRResponse`/`commitEventResponse` pass through idempotently.

// The runtime's own silent read of the request scope's event, for
// `renderToStream` at render start: whether there is a response head to
// freeze at completion. Only the scope store is consulted — no
// `sharedConfig.context.event` fallback, since at render start that context
// is the PREVIOUS render's and could name another request's head — and no
// missing-event warning: that warning is for application code reading the
// event where it should exist, while a render outside any request scope
// (tests, static generation, a bare script) is a normal thing.
